There are key aspects of a successful turnaround story.
I would include in these
1. product quality, market growing
2. customer acceptance and enthusiasm
3. management and board accepting need for change
4. cash flow sufficient time to earn out.
5. broadly benign environment
1. is ok, as there have been few issues for a product as complex as software. Health services market still a growing one as the health industry tries to understand how to manage itself.
2. Is good, softened a little by the razor gang in the UK, but offset by the possibility of investment by the UK entities to reduce future costs. Europe still good.
3. Like the steps being taken. Is a judgement thing, from the outside. I didn't see the announcement as a lack of transparency. Suspect they have missed a DCR which is understandable.
4 and 5 are ok to neutral. If the operations were in the US, nup, would get a black mark. However, Euro and GBP are staying somewhat in parity to us, so not as much loss of earnings. Cash is being managed (note the $50m saving) and the debt refinancing.
On balance, I see it as a nice recovery story. Potential for some earnings surprises as momentum builds back end of next year.
